Abstract

The utility model relates to the technical field of suspension spraying, and particularly discloses a suspension device convenient for fixing a workpiece, which comprises a supporting mechanism, wherein the upper end of the supporting mechanism is connected with a suspension hook, and the lower side of the supporting mechanism is provided with a fixing mechanism for fixing and limiting the workpiece; the supporting mechanism comprises a connecting disc, and a sliding cylinder is fixed at the lower end of the connecting disc; the fixing mechanism comprises a sliding component which is connected in the sliding cylinder and used for carrying out pull-down after the workpiece is initially positioned, a limiting component which is used for clamping and limiting the outer wall of the workpiece in the process of moving downwards along with the workpiece is connected to the outer side of the sliding component, and the circumference of the limiting component is uniformly distributed on the connecting disc. According to the utility model, through the arrangement of the sliding component and the limiting component of the fixing mechanism, when the vertical rod of the sliding component moves downwards depending on the weight of a workpiece, the clamping rod is driven by the connecting rod to adjust to the central position, so that the clamping plate on the clamping rod clamps and fixes the outer side of the workpiece, the workpiece is convenient to fix, and the workpiece fixing efficiency is improved.

Technical Field
The utility model relates to the technical field of suspension spraying, in particular to a suspension device convenient for fixing a workpiece.
Background
The production line, also called assembly line, is a production mode in industry, means that each production unit only focuses on the work of handling a certain section to improve work efficiency and output, the kind of assembly line is many, the packing assembly line, the production line, the spraying assembly line etc. the spraying assembly line is usually with work piece fixed on hanging device, then remove through the assembly line and carry out the spraying, however the hanging device that present spraying assembly line was used need rely on extra frock or fix the work piece on the conveyer line through clamping device when fixed work piece, caused work piece fixed inconvenience, has influenced efficiency.

The utility model is further described below with reference to the accompanying drawings:
as shown in fig. 1-4, a suspension device convenient for fixing a workpiece comprises a supporting mechanism 1, wherein the upper end of the supporting mechanism 1 is connected with a suspension hook 2, and the lower side of the supporting mechanism 1 is provided with a fixing mechanism 3 for fixing and limiting the workpiece;
in this embodiment: the supporting mechanism 1 comprises a connecting disc 11, a sliding cylinder 12 is fixed at the lower end of the connecting disc 11, and a notch groove is formed in the circumference of the connecting disc 11 so as to be connected with the upper end of a clamping rod 31;
in this embodiment: the fixing mechanism 3 comprises a sliding component which is connected in the sliding cylinder 12 and is used for carrying out pull-down after the workpiece is initially positioned, a limiting component which is used for clamping and limiting the outer wall of the workpiece in the process of downwards moving along with the workpiece is connected to the outer side of the sliding component, and the circumference of the limiting component is uniformly distributed on the connecting disc 11; the sliding component comprises a vertical rod 33 vertically arranged in the sliding cylinder 12, a spring 34 is welded between the upper end of the vertical rod 33 and the connecting disc 11, and after the workpiece moves upwards, the spring 34 upwardly resets the vertical rod 33 by means of tension, so that the workpiece can be conveniently taken down; the limiting component comprises a clamping rod 31 connected to the connecting disc 11, a clamping plate 37 is arranged on the inner wall of the lower end of the clamping rod 31, a connecting rod 32 is connected between the middle part of the clamping rod 31 and a vertical rod 33, and a clamping seat 35 is arranged at the lower end of the vertical rod 33; the clamping seat 35 is L-shaped and is oppositely arranged, and a magnetic block 36 is embedded in the upper end of the clamping seat 35; the clamping rod 31 is rotationally connected with the connecting disc 11, and the connecting rod 32 is rotationally connected with the clamping rod 31 and the vertical rod 33; the vertical rod 33 is slidably connected with the sliding cylinder 12, so that the vertical rod 33 pulls the angle between the clamping rods 31 through the connecting rod 32 in the process of moving downwards along with the workpiece, and the clamping plate 37 on the clamping rods 31 moves to the center position to clamp the workpiece.
The working principle and the use flow of the utility model are as follows: the hanging hook 2 is used for hanging the whole body on a conveying line, the upper end of a workpiece is clamped on the clamping seat 35, meanwhile, the upper end of the workpiece is adsorbed and limited by the magnetic block 36, the workpiece drives the vertical rod 33 to wholly hang down under the action of gravity, in the downward moving process of the vertical rod 33, the connecting rod 32 is pulled to move downwards, the connecting rod 32 is pulled to draw the clamping rod 31 to the central position, and the clamping plate 37 on the clamping rod 31 clamps and fixes the outer wall of the workpiece.
